As of April 2026, Bitcoin mining has solidified into a capital-intensive industry focused on energy efficiency and geographic, legal stability. With the network hash rate continuing to rise, miners are utilizing advanced, energy-efficient ASIC hardware to maintain profitability following recent halving events. A major trend in 2026 is the pivot of Bitcoin mining infrastructure toward AI data centers. Struggling miners are increasingly leasing their power capacity and facilities to AI companies, seeking to diversify revenue streams amidst volatile Bitcoin market conditions. Bitcoin mining is increasingly viewed as a flexible load that can support electricity grids and enhance the adoption of renewable energy.
